WordNet (3.0)
| connoisseur | (n) an expert able to appreciate a field; especially in the fine arts, Syn. cognoscente |
Collaborative International Dictionary (GCIDE)
| Connoisseur | n. [ F. connaisseur, formerly connoisseur, fr. connaître to know, fr. L. cognoscere to become acquainted with; co- + noscere, gnoscere, to learn to know. See Know, and cf. Cognizor. ] One well versed in any subject; a skillful or knowing person; a critical judge of any art, particulary of one of the fine arts. [ 1913 Webster ] The connoisseur is “one who knows, ” as opposed to the dilettant, who only “thinks he knows.” Fairholt. [ 1913 Webster ] |
| Connoisseurship | n. State of being a connoisseur. [ 1913 Webster ] |
